Transaction 33ab03e80b707b182eaf71d29ba9bd2002772894c12764a739d0c71a4bd4f154

1 Input
2 Outputs
  • 33ab03e80b707b182eaf71d29ba9bd2002772894c12764a739d0c71a4bd4f154:0
  • value  63438
    address  369AC1HmWj9CmEdJ8LsVByUcLtW5GYh3DE
  • 33ab03e80b707b182eaf71d29ba9bd2002772894c12764a739d0c71a4bd4f154:1
  • value  19777
    address  3Mgp23Sa8YgcZ2YfzJbExTsfviSEG9eirM